Typical Check-Up
A typical dental check-up appointment consists of a cleaning and a thorough examination of your teeth and the surrounding structures. During the examination, we will assess your overall gum health and then examine your teeth for any cavities, fractures or tooth wear. We provide an oral cancer screening at every check-up appointment and answer any questions or concerns you may have.

Cleaning and Follow-Up
The cleaning will remove any stain and build-up from the teeth and will leave your mouth feeling clean and fresh. If any additional dental appointments are needed to address areas of decay, periodontal issues, broken teeth, extractions, root canals, etc. we will schedule accordingly at your convenience.
